Arsenal competing with Chelsea, Aston Villa and West Ham United for Samu Aghehowa

Arsenal are in the mix for Samu Aghehowa alongside a number of their Premier League rivals ahead of the summer for the FC Porto forward.

According to Caught Offside, Arsenal have an extensive list of top striker targets ahead of next summer, as they have added Samu Aghehowa to that list. The Gunners are in the market for a top marksman, with Aston Villa, Chelsea and West Ham United in the mix for the prolific FC Porto star. 

Samu Aghehowa may have had a different season had his move to Chelsea gone through smoothly. As the young Spanish striker looked set to join the Stamford Bridge outfit from Atletico Madrid, complications arose at different levels leading to the deal collapsing, as FC Porto made their move and have been pleased with the outcome. 

Compared to what Chelsea were paying for the Atletico Madrid striker, Porto have paid considerably less, although the deal includes a hefty sell-on clause. Aghehowa’s current contract has a €100 million release clause, although Porto might be open to selling him for less

The report states that Aghehowa is valued at around €50 million, and it remains to be seen which clubs are open to paying that much. Meanwhile, he has no shortage of interest, as the 19-goal attacker has some top Premier League sides chasing for his signature. Aston Villa are interested, as Unai Emery will want another young striker in the ranks after selling Jhon Duran in January to Al-Nassr. 

Villa does face competition from the likes of three London clubs, as West Ham are one of those in the market for a new striker and could make their move for the 19-goal attacker from FC Porto. Chelsea have also scouted Aghehowa recently, as they are in the mood to rekindle their interest in the prolific young Spaniard. 

Arsenal are interested in Samu Aghehowa

Arsenal’s need for a striker is a well-documented affair, as the Gunners are suffering from a top presence up top following their inability to land a forward and the many injuries that have taken over. Mikel Arteta is likely to bring a young forward despite links to the likes of Ollie Watkins and Alexander Isak, although it is Benjamin Sesko who appears to be their top target

The Gunners could also consider Aghehowa for the same reasons they are keen on Sesko, as the Porto star does have many traits that Arteta wants from his new forward. Arsenal are also in a good position to pay what it takes to land the Spanish forward, as the likes of Sesko or Isak are likely to be expensive compared to Aghehowa.
